The Republican's swearing-in ceremony in front of the US Capitol in Washington comes four years after the attack on the seat of US democracy by Trump supporters, who did not accept he lost the 2020 election. With a list including vaccine sceptic Robert F. Kennedy Jr. as health secretary and Elon Musk co-heading a department of government efficiency, there is concern at what his second term could mean for the United States, and the world. Could 2025 be the year when our greenhouse gas emissions stop their steady climb around the world? Researchers are pointing to signs from the world's biggest polluter, China, responsible for 30 percent of, where fossil fuel carbon dioxide emissions are projected to tick up only marginally this year. Glen Peters, of the Global Carbon Project, says overall CO2 emitted by burning coal, oil and gas across the world could peak in the next few years.But even if there is a peak, Ignacio Arroniz Velasco, of the E3G think tank, said countries cannot afford to'relax' and should then quickly decrease their emissions to aim for carbon neutrality.In 2025, the question of football overkill and player burnout will likely dominate amid a supercharged calendar.
